ICAC Releases 2025 Specialty Cotton Report Highlights

Updated: 

Spotlight on Ethical and Sustainable Cotton Programs

ICAC’s 2025 Specialty Cotton Report details LS, ELS, and identity cotton initiatives, reflecting global trends in sustainability and fair production.

The International Cotton Advisory Committee (ICAC) has published the 2025 edition of its Specialty Cotton Report, a complimentary resource first launched in 2023. The report aims to spotlight emerging “identity cotton programs” worldwide, in addition to providing insights on long-staple (LS) and extra-long staple (ELS) cotton. ICAC defines “specialty cotton” as any cotton that stands out due to its unique qualities—whether LS, ELS, or part of a specific identity program.

The report begins with an editorial by Economic Affairs Officer Parkhi Vats, who emphasizes the expectations of today’s modern consumer—someone concerned with fair wages, ethical production, and environmental sustainability.

“The sector embraced climate change and sustainability more closely and saw the rise of the new value-oriented consumer who demands cotton that is climate friendly, sustainable, ensures fair prices to its producers, supports livelihoods and gender equality, and protects the environment,” Ms. Vats notes.

Following a global overview of long- and extra-long staple cotton production and the key producing countries, the report highlights notable identity cotton initiatives, including:

  • Australia’s myBMP program
  • Better Cotton Initiative and similar schemes
  • Brazil’s ABR program
  • Cotton made in Africa
  • CottonConnect’s REEL initiative
  • Regenerative Organic Alliance
  • US Cotton Trust Protocol

The report provides insights into how these programs align with sustainable, ethical, and climate-conscious cotton production globally.
